District Context — BR5
BR5 covers Orpington and the surrounding areas in Greater London's outer southeast, sitting on the border between London and Kent. It is a suburban district with strong family appeal, characterised by good transport links, established residential neighbourhoods, and proximity to both metropolitan and rural landscapes.
